I just can't get this VPN working.  I've got a running 2.1.2 EFW at  
our school.  In the school I have a Windows Server running DHCP giving  
IP addresses in the range of 192.168.103.x with subnet 255.255.0.0 the  
EFW is 192.168.100.200 I have other clients manually configured in the  
192.168.101.x and 192.168.102.x ranges.

We have now taken over a boarding school and therefore have two  
campuses.  Both have ADSL connections.  I'm trying to setup a VPN  
between the two so that clients on the new LAN in the boarding college  
can receive a DHCP address from the Windows Server, and so they can  
also log into the domain and access all the same stuff they can as if  
they are sitting in the preexisting school LAN (servers, intranet, and  
all Internet traffic sent through the school EFW proxy).

I've followed the directions on this page 
httpp://www.endian.com/fileadmin/documentation/efw-admin-guide/en/efw.vpn.openvpn.html#efw.vpn.openvpn.net2net_stepbystep
 
  but can't get what I want.

New EFW  is 2.2 rc3.  Both sides say connection established, however  
it is not getting a DHCP IP address.  What IP address should the new  
EFW have on green?  Still in the 192.168 range or is it suppose to be  
completely different 10.0 etc?  What IP address pool should I set in  
the OpenVPN server?
